Can you think of reasons why more complex organisms cannot give rise to new individuals through regeneration ?

Text Solution

Verified by Experts

More complex organisms cannot give rise to new individuals due to following reasons :
`rarr` Different cell types perform different specialised functions.
`rarr` Complex organisms have tissues and organs.
`rarr` In complex organisms the regenerative ability is lost due to specialisation of tissues and organs.
`rarr` Reproduction in more complex organisms is the function of a specific cell type.
`rarr` Specialized cells to carry out regeneration are not present in complex animals.
